Overview
Per- and polyfluoroalkyl substances (PFAS), often called “forever chemicals,” are a group of synthetic compounds used in products like non-stick cookware, stain-resistant fabrics, firefighting foams, and food packaging. These chemicals are extremely persistent in the environment and human body, leading to growing concerns about their health effects after long-term exposure.

Causes
PFAS exposure can occur through:
- Drinking contaminated water
- Eating food grown in contaminated soil
- Using products containing PFAS (e.g., Teflon-coated pans, water-repellent clothing)
- Occupational exposure in manufacturing or firefighting industries
Health Effects and Disorders
Long-term PFAS exposure has been linked to a variety of health disorders, including:
- Thyroid dysfunction
- High cholesterol levels
- Immune system suppression
- Liver damage
- Kidney and testicular cancers
- Hormonal disruptions
- Developmental delays in infants and children
- Increased risk of preeclampsia and pregnancy complications
Diagnosis
There is no routine clinical test for PFAS exposure, but:
- Blood tests can detect PFAS levels
- Health professionals may evaluate related symptoms and organ function (e.g., liver, thyroid)

Treatment
- No specific treatment exists to remove PFAS from the body
- Management focuses on monitoring and treating related health conditions
- Nutritional support and detox strategies may support overall well-being, but effectiveness is limited
- Preventing further exposure is crucial
Prevention
- Use PFAS-free cookware and personal care products
- Drink filtered water (especially activated carbon or reverse osmosis systems)
- Stay informed about PFAS contamination in your local water supply
- Avoid fast food packaging and stain-resistant materials when possible
Public Health and Environmental Impact
- PFAS contamination is widespread in soil, groundwater, and wildlife
- Many governments and agencies (e.g., EPA, WHO) are working to limit PFAS use and set safety standards
- Ongoing research aims to find effective ways to clean up and break down PFAS in the environment
Prognosis
Health outcomes depend on exposure level, duration, and individual susceptibility. Early detection and minimizing further exposure can help reduce risks of developing chronic diseases.
